Latest Patents

Ogawa's latest patents highlight innovative approaches to material properties and device fabrication. One notable patent involves a compound obtained through dimerizing light irradiation, tailored to enhance lyophilicity and liquid-repellency. This invention seeks to prevent deterioration of the base layer beneath the layer exposed to light, ensuring stability during functional film patterning. The second patent presents a method for manufacturing a thin film transistor, emphasizing the creation of a device with excellent characteristics and longevity. This includes a substrate, a first electrode, a functional thin film, and a second electrode, all complemented by a surrounding film containing a fluorine-conjugated compound linked through cycloalkene or cycloalkane structures.
